Patent number: 7624478Abstract: Taught is a cotton stalk bark fiber. The fiber is a natural textile fiber made of cotton stalk balk. The length of the fiber is 5 mm-65 mm. The fineness thereof is 0.3-2.5 denier. The intensity thereof is 0.284-0.432 N/tex. The breaking elongation rate thereof is 3%-6%. Taught is further a method for processing cotton stalk bark fiber comprising peeling, skimming, degumming, preserving, cutting, tanning, opening, carding, baking, boxing and classifying, and packaging. The invention provides an inexpensive natural fiber having wide applications in the textile industry. The fiber has a similar performance to bast fiber, higher intensity than cotton fiber, and may be blended with other natural fiber, man-made fibers and recycled fiber to form fiber yarn for various purposes. This method changes waste into a commodity, and brings about economic and social benefits.Type: GrantFiled: October 16, 2008Date of Patent: December 1, 2009Inventors: Lei Liu, Shiyong Jin

Patent number: 7624514Abstract: In a drying system using a compression refrigeration system, a condenser is divided into a regulating condenser and a heating condenser. The regulating condenser is capable of regulating the amount of exhaust heat discharged to outside the system. The heating condenser produces moist air by feeding heat to an aqueous object to be dried placed in a processing vessel to evaporate the moisture in the object. Heat of condensation of steam is recovered by an evaporator as heat of a refrigerant, and the recovered heat is discharged in the heating condenser to use it for the vaporization of the moisture in the object, and excess heat is discharged by the regulating condenser to outside the system.Type: GrantFiled: March 16, 2004Date of Patent: December 1, 2009Assignee: Green Seiju Co., Ltd.Inventors: Akihisa Konabe, Isao Kurobe
